Course Content:
415. Security Systems Management (IST 415)
"Advanced study in theory and practice of security systems management and the process of approval to operate. Analyze and judge information for the validity and reliability to ensure the system will operate at the proposed level of trust. Topics include information systems architecture, system security measures, systems operations policy, system security management planning, legal and ethical considerations, and provision for system operator and end user training. Course meets Senior Systems Manager (SSM) standards established by the federal government (CNSS 4012). Prerequisites: IST 410 or consent of instructor. (4 units)."
Intended Student/Probable Student Characteristics:
This Information Systems Management course is a requirement for all students studying Business Administration with a concentration in Information Assurance and Security Management. The intention is to gain a stronger understanding into security systems management and operate Red Teaming (hacking/penetration) at an ethical and professional level. This course is online, with structured lectures provided by the Committee on National Security Systems (CNSS), and online quizzes. In addition, successful completion of the course results in a certification as a Senior Systems Manager. The student must be well-versed in computer software, cyber-security terminology, and systems analysis and design. I now have a certification with the CNSS as a Senior Systems Manager.
Instructor Characteristics:
The course worked with CNSS guidelines which included demos and online lectures by cyber-security professionals. The instructors expected us to finish weekly online labs and complete levels of a video game, called Cyberseige by the end of the quarter. This type of visual interaction helped me better absorb content because if you did not succeed at a certain level of the game you would have to go back and complete the game until successful completion. The labs were steps by step manuals that included command prompt and Cain and Abel software.
Learner-content and Learner-Instructor: This course provides a student a chance to learn through techniques that work best for them. It is strictly online and is therefore based on learner (student) interaction with the content (lectures, demos, labs, and games). In addition, the CNSS is a great resource to use as a future cyber-security professional. The course was not mundane; rather, it was presented in many forms and deliveries. According to WPI, Incorporating Interaction into Your Distance Learning, “A survey of distance learning students in April 2007 indicated that they prefer text-based content with video and/or audio clips mixed in, followed by PowerPoint and Camtasia video files that combine graphics, text, and voice narration. Each of these formats addresses more than one learning style” (par, 4). I felt with the use of visuals, demos, and PowerPoint my engagement level was quite high.

Course Content:
"410. Information Systems Security Professionals (IST 410)
Advanced study in information assurance and systems security for information systems professionals. Creates a sensitivity to the threats to and vulnerabilities of national security information systems, recognition of the need to protect data, and information for processing them. Designing, executing, and evaluation principles and practices according to Information Security (INFOSEC) standards established by the federal government (CNSS 4011). Prerequisites: IST 309 or consent of instructor. (4 units)."
Intended Student/Probable Student Characteristics:
Just as the course before, this Information Systems Management course is a requirement for all students studying Business Administration with a concentration in Information Assurance and Security Management. The intention is to gain a stronger understanding into security systems management and operate Red Teaming (hacking/penetration) at an ethical and professional level. This course is online, with structured lectures provided by the CNSS, and online quizzes. In addition, our final exam was based on a comprehensive review of all materials discussed throughout the quarter. If a student did not receive a certain amount of points on the final exam, then they did not pass the course. I know have a certification with the CNSS as an Information Security Systems Professional.
In addition, this professor assigned us a Dumpster Dive project, where we were to go and retrieve data that SHOULD be considered classified by customers. Of course, we were to keep our findings anonymous. My area of research was centered in the Bank Arena in Redlands, CA. There, in my dumpster dive, I uncovered account statements and credit card numbers!! The assignment allowed my group members and I to work as a team and develop a community of research that was later presented to the professor.
Instructor Characteristics:
This course was also led by the CNSS, but deadlines and requirements were formulated by the professor. He made himself available through email and weekly office hours. Otherwise, this course was based strictly on learner-content, motivation, and a passion for ethical cyber-security practices.
Learner-content and Learner-Instructor: This course provides a student a chance to learn through techniques that work best for them. It is strictly online and is therefore based on learner (student) interaction with the content (lectures, hands-on projects (dumpster dive) discovery). In addition, the CNSS is a great resource to use as a future cyber-security professional. I appreciated the user of simulations, audio clips, and links to numerous sites to get the class more familiar with what CNSS was aiming to teach to further enhance the structure of the course. In terms of an effective learner-instructor atmosphere, we were provided more information about the certification we were to receive, which was reassuring. In addition, our professor was always available in providing feedback.
